French Open: Berdych downs Isner for quarter-final spot
Czech sixth seed Tomas Berdych made the French Open quarter-finals for the second time on Sunday with a 6-4, 6-4, 6-4 win over America's 10th seed John Isner.

Berdych was a semi-finalist in 2010, beating Isner on the way in straight sets in the third round.
Isner was bidding to become the first American man to reach the quarter-finals in Paris since Andre Agassi in 2003 but he was out-served by 28-year-old Berdych who hit 11 aces to his opponent's seven.
Berdych will face either Roger Federer or Ernests Gulbis for a place in the semi-finals.
